Sesame Street, View Among Daytime Emmy Winners

Susan Haskell, Christian Leblanc, Darin Brooks take home honors

Share

(Newser) – The ladies of The View unseated Ellen Degeneres as Best Talk Show Host at yesterday's Daytime Emmy Awards, though they weren't at the ceremony, E! reports. Other big winners included Rachael Ray for Outstanding Entertainment Talk Show and Tyra Banks for Outstanding Informative Talk Show, while The Bold and the Beautiful broke a 22-year drought with a win for Outstanding Drama Series. The Lifetime Achievement Award went to Sesame Street. More awards:

  • Game/Audience Participation Show: Cash Cab
  • Morning Program: Good Morning America
  • Lead Actress in a Drama Series: Susan Haskell, One Life to Live
  • Lead Actor in a Drama Series: Christian Leblanc, The Young and the Restless
  • Supporting Actress in a Drama Series: Tamara Braun, Days of Our Lives
  • Supporting Actor in a Drama Series: Vincent Irizarry, All My Children and Jeff Branson, Guiding Light
  • Younger Actress in a Drama Series: Julie Berman, General Hospital
  • Younger Actor in a Drama Series: Darin Brooks, Days of Our Lives
  • Game Show Host: Meredith Vieira, Who Wants to Be a Millionaire
  • Performer in a Children’s Series: Kevin Clash, Sesame Street
  • Drama Series Directing Team: One Life to Live
  • Drama Series Writing Team: General Hospital
